|
|
 |
|
مقاله تخصصي پردازنده هاي 32 نانومتري اينتل
شرکت اينتل ديرزمانيست که استراتژي افزايش فرکانس کاري پردازنده را کنار گذاشته و استراتژي کاهش اندازه ترانزيستورها و افزايش هستههاي پردازنده را در کنار تغيير معماري انتخاب نموده است (Tick-Tock) . طبق اين استراتژي , شرکت اينتل در هر سال يک نوآوري در رابطه با کاهش فناوري توليد پردازنده يا تغيير معماري پردازنده خواهد داشت.
در اين راستا , با ارائه ريزمعماري 65 نانومتري Merom (سال 2006) شاهد هستيم که فناوري 45 نانومتري با پردازندههاي Penryn (سال 2007) ارائه شده است. در اوايل سال 2009 معماري Nehalem با فناوري 45 نانو عرضه گرديد و در نيمه اول سال 2010 شاهد خواهيم بود که پردازندههاي 32 نانومتري تحت معماري Westmere و نام هاي تجاري Core i3/i5/i9 ارائه خواهند شد.
امروزه شرکت اينتل پردازندههاي خود را در سه رده Core i3 , Core i5 و Core i7 عرضه مينمايد که تا بهار 1389 رده Core i9 نيز به سبد محصولات شرکت اينتل اضافه خواهد شد. قبل از بررسي رده Core i9 اجازه دهيد با سه رده ديگر بيشتر آشنا شويم.
Intel Core i3
Core i9 تا لحظه نگارش اين مقاله (ديماه 1388) يک سري نمونه آزمايشي از اين رده با نام Gulftown توليد شده است. با توجه به 1366 پين بودن اين پردازنده و سازگاري آن با چيپست X58 ، امکان نصب آن بر روي بردهاي اصلي موجود در بازار وجود دارد. اين پردازنده با فناوري 32 نانومتر توليد شده و داراي 6 هسته ميباشد. با وجود پشتيباني اين پردازنده از تکنولوژي Hyper-Threading ، شاهد وجود 12 پردازنده منطقي هستيم. فرکانس کاري هر يک از هستههاي ششگانه ، 2.40 GHz است. هر هسته داراي 64 کيلوباُت حافظه نهان سطح اول (داده و دستور) و 256 کيلوبايت حافظه نهان سطح دوم (L2) ميباشد. کلُيه هستهها به يک حافظه نهان سطح سوم 12 مگابايتي دسترسي دارند. مطابق پردازندههاي نسل قبل ، در Core i9 کنترلکننده يکپارچه حافظه مشاهده ميشود که با حافظههاي DDR3 به صورت سه کاناله (Triple Channel) کار ميکند. در اين پردازنده مجموعه دستورات MMx, SSE, SSE2, SSE3, SSE4.1, SSE4.2, EM64T به صورت کامل پشتيباني شده و جهت انجام overclock ضريب تغيير فرکانس پردازنده از x12 تا x18 متغيير است.
در تصوير ذيل با استفاده از برنامه CPU-Z 1.52.1 اطلاعات بدست آمده از پردازنده Core i9 را مشاهده مينمائيد. اين برنامه به دليل جديد بودن پردازنده ، آن را گونه جديدي از Core i7 تلقي کرده است و آرم مشخصي را براي پردازنده در نظر نگرفته است. که اين اشتباه اجتناب ناپذير است زيرا پردازنده Core i9 به صورت رسمي و قانوني ، عرضه تجاري نشده است و هنور مراحل آزمايشي را طي مينمايد و طبيعي است که عمل شناسايي نام تجاري پردازنده به صورت صحيح انجام نشود. . نام کد پردازنده (Gulftown) ، به درستي شناسايي شده است. ولتاِژ کاري پردازنده 1.204 ولت و فرکانس کاري هر هسته 2.4GHz تشخيص داده شده است. در تصوُر مشاهده ميشود که اين پردازنده داراي 6 هسته بوده و به دليل پشتيباني از تکنولوژي Hyper-Threading , 12 بنداجرايي (Thraed) را پشتيباني مي نمايد. .به بيُان ديگر سيستم عامل 12 هسته منطقي را شناسايي مينمايد (به طور مثال در Task Manager سُيستم عاملهاي Windows ). البته بايد به اين نکته توجه نمود که اين پردازنده اولين پردازنده 6 هسته اي نمي باشد. چراکه شرکت AMD قبلا پردازنده هاي Opteron خود را با 6 هسته ارائه نموده است.
فناوري 32 نانو و پردازنده گرافيکي توکار
شرکت اينتل با ارائه معماري Westmere و استفاده از فناوري 32 نانو , پردازنده گرافيکي را در کنار کنترل کننده حافظه در کنار die پردازنده بر روي يک Packacge قرار داده است. همانطوريکه در طرح ارائه شده توسط شرکت اينتل مشاهده مي نمائيد , يک die مشتمل بر دو هسته 32 نانومتري Clarkdale در کنار يک die 45 نانومتري گرافيکي به همراه کنترل کننده حافظه بر روي يک Package قرار گرفته است. دو هسته 32 نانومتري Clarkdale از تکنولوژي Hyper-Threading پشتيباني نموده و اين امکان به سيستم عامل داده مي شود که چهار پردازنده منطقي را شناسايي نمايد(به بيان ديگر توانايي پردازش موازي چهار Thread را داشته باشد).
طرح ادغام CPU و GPU در اصل متعلق به شرکت AMD تحت نام Fusion مي باشد ولي شرکت اينتل زودتر از رقيب ديرينه خود موفق به پياده سازي اين طرح شده است. مدل هاي 6xx و 6x1 پردازنده Core i5 در مشخصات فني مشابه بوده و فقط در چهار ويژگي با هم تفاوت دارند. هر دو پردازنده بر روي سوکت LGA1156 نصب شده و داراي 4 مگابايت حافظه نهان سطح سوم (L3) مي باشند. خصوصيات مشترک ديگر اين دو پردازنده عبارتند از :
1. سوکت نصب LGA1156
2. تکنولوژي Turbo Boost
3. حافظه نهان L3 به ظرفيت 4 مگابايت
4. تکنولوژي Hyper Threading
5. کنترل کننده حافظه توکار
6. ارتباط با حافظه DDR3 به صورت دوکاناله با فرکانس 1333MHz
7. هسته گرافيکي توکار
8. تکنولوژي Virtualization
9. مجموعه دستورات AES
تفاوت هاي اين دو پردازنده عبارتند از :

اجازه دهيد نگاهي دقيقتر به اين پردازنده داشته باشيم. بسياري از کارشناسان سخت افزار بر اين باور هستند که در Clarkdale , شرکت اينتل يک ارتباط مشترک die به die بين Lynnfield و هسته گرافيکي انجام داده است. اما واقعيت امر فراتر از يک ارتباط die به die مي باشد. به تصاويري که از هسته هاي اجرايي و گرافيکي clarkdale تهيه شده است توجه نمائيد.
 |
 |
| نمايي از هسته هاي اجرايي و گرافيکي Clarkdale |
نمايي از هسته Lynfield |
در هسته اجرايي Clarkdale بخش هاي Core 0 , Core 1 , L3 Cache , MPC Interface, Legacy IO , Queue و Misc IO مشاهده ميشوند. در بين بخشهاي ذکر شده اثري از Memory Controller مشاهده نمي شود. در حاليکه در Lynnfield شاهد حضور Memory Controller هستيم. در Clarkdale کنترل کننده حافظه در کنار قسمت PCIe بخشي از هسته گرافيکي مي باشد. از طرفي هسته گرافيکي در clarkdale از لحاظ فيزيکي بزرگتر از هسته CPU ميباشد. هسته گرافيکي با فناوري 45 نانو و هسته CPU بافناوري 32 نانو ساخته شده است. die پردازنده Clarkdale با دارا بودن 383ميليون ترانزيستور ابعادي برابر با 81 ميليمترمربع و die گرافيکي با 177ميليون ترانزِيستور مساحتي برابر با 114 ميليمترمربع دارد!
با عناُيت به استفاده از معماري Nehalem در پردازنده Clarkdale ، ويژگيهاي بارز اين پردازنده شامل Turbo Boost ،Hyper-Threading ، وجود شتابدهندههاي سختافزاري براي پشتُياني از استاندارد پيشرفته کدگذاري (Advanced Encryption Standard : AES) و هسته گرافيکي ميباشند.پردازنده Clarkdale (به عنوان نمونه Core i5-661 ) دومُن نسل پردازش Hi-K محسوب مي شود.
اجازه دهُيد مجددا بر يک نکته تاکيد نمايم. پردازنده Clarkdale ، يک پردازنده multi-chip است که داراي دو chip اجرايي (32نانومتري) و گرافيکي (45 نانومتري) ميباشد. به بيان ديگر CPU و GPU با يکديگر بر روي يک die ادغام نشدهاند و جداگانه بر روي package قرار دارند. شرکت اينتل GPU توکار را هسته گرافيکي Intel HD ناميده است نگارش Mobile هسته گرافيکي Intel HD داراي حالت Turbo جهت کنترل فرکانس و ولتاژ ميباشد.
اکنون اجازه دهيد اطلاعات بدست آمده از اجراي نرمافزار CPU-Z بر ِيک سيستم مبتني بر پردازنده Core i5-661 را بررسي نمائيم.با عنايت به عرضه پردازنده 45 نانومتري Core i5-750 توسط شرکت اينتل ، نگارش 1.53 برنامه CPU-Z قادر به تشخيض آرم و لوگوي Core i5 ميباشد. نام Intel Core i5 661 به درستي تشخيص داده شده و نام کد يعني Clarkdale صحيح ميباشد. با عنايت به فرکانس گذرگاه (133 MHz) , آخرين حد ضريب تغيير فرکانس پردازنده (x25)
، فرکانس کاري پردازنده Core i5 661 برابر با 3325 = 25 * 133 ميباشد که به درستي 3.33 GHz تشخيص داده شده است. جهت صرفهجويي در مصرف انرژي ، اين پردازنده در مواقع بيکاري ميتواند فرکانس کاري خود را تا 1.2GHz پائين آورد. در حالت Turbo به هنگام سنگين بودن عمليات پردازنده ، به صورت خودکار فرکانس کاري تا 3.6GHz مي تواند افزايش يابد. پردازنده Core i5 661 مي تواند با انجام overclocking تا فرکانس 3.78 GHz عملکرد عادي و طبيعي داشته باشد. در اين حالت ولتاژ هسته 1.384v ، فرکانس گذرگاه 151.5MHz و ضريب تغيير فرکانس x 25 ميباشد.
در اين بخش از مقاله به بررسي ويژگيهاي گرافُيکي پردازندههاي Core i5-6xx ميپردازيم. معماري بکار رفته سومين نسل Shader محسوب شده و مشتمل بر 12 واحد اجرايي ميباشد. حداکثر فرکانس هسته گرافيکي 900 مگاهرتز است و قابليت پشتيباني از حداکثر 1.7GB حافظه گرافيکي و وضوح تصوير 2560 x 1600 را دارا ميباشد. قابليت پشتيباني از DirectX 10 و Open GL 2.1 در اين نسخه از هسته گرافيکي وجود دارد.
نتيجهگيري
شرکت اينتل هفدهم ديماه 1388 پردازنده هاي 32 نانومتري خانواده Core i5 را عرضه نموده است. البته فعلا خبري از خانواده 32 نانومتري Core i3 نيست ولي مطمئنا شرکت اينتل بزودي اُين خانواده را عرضه تجاري خواهد نمود. در جدول ذيل مشخصات فني پردازندههاي 32نانومتري اُينتل را مشاهده مينمائيد.
 |
 |
| مشخصات فني پردازندههاي 32 نانومتري شرکت اينتل |
مشخصات فني پردازنده هاي Core i5 |
خانواده Core i5 داراي دو گونه 45 و 32 نانومتري ميباشد. در گونه 45 نانومتري شاهد حضور پردازندههاي Core i5-750S و Core i5-750 هستيم. اُين دو پردازنده 4 هستهاي فقط 260مگاهرتز اختلاف فرکانس دارند و ساير مشخصات فني آنها يکسان است. در گونه 32 نانومتري شاهد حضور چهار پردازنده i5-650 ، i5-660 ، i5-661 و i5-670 هستيم. اولين تفاوتي که مشاهده ميشود نصف شدن ظرفيت حافظه نهان است. اين مسئله با وجود هسته گرافيکي در داخل پردازنده طبيعي ميباشد. زيرا دو هسته پردازنده حذف و يک هسته گرافيکي اضافه شده است. بنابراُين چهار تفاوت عمده بين دو گونه 45 و 32 نانومتري وجود دارد.
1 – گونه 45نانومتري چهار هستهاي و گونه 32نانومتري دو هستهاي ميباشند.
2- گونه 45نانومتري دو برابر گونه 32 نانومتري ، حافظه نهان دارد.
3 – گونه 32نانومتري داراي يک هسته گرافيکي داخلي ميباشد.
4 – حداکثر فرکانس گونه 45نانومتري 2.66GHz و گونه 32نانومتري 3.46GHz ميباشد.
|
|
|
 |
|
|
منابع:
|
1. Intel WhitePaper , "Introduction to Intel’s 32nm Process Technology "
|
|
|
2. Mark Bohr , "Intel 32nm Technology" , 10 feb 2009 , Intel Developer Froum (IDF) Presentation
|
|
|
3. Stephen L.smith , "32nm Westreme family of processor" , Intel Developer Froum (IDF) Presentation
|
|
|
4. George Alfs / Megan Langer , "Intel Demonstrates First Working 32nm-based Microprocessor" , Intel Fact Sheet
|
|
|
5. Marco Chiappetta , "Intel Clarkdale Core i5 Desktop Processor Debuts" , 3 January 2010 , www.hothardware.com
|
|
|
6. Anand Lal Shimpi , "AMD's Phenom II X4 965 Black Edition" , 13 August 2009 , http://www.anandtech.com/cpuchipsets/showdoc.aspx?i=3619
|
|
|
|
گردآوري :
فرشاد وحيدپور
f_vahidpour@isc.co.ir
معاونت اتوماسيون , گروه بانک ايران
|
|
براي دريافت نسخه PDF مقاله تخصصي پردازنده هاي 32 نانومتري اينتل اينجا را كليك كنيد.
|
|